The New Jersey Plan was supported by less populous states, during the Philadelphia Convention.

One possibility for how the United States would be governed was the New Jersey Plan. Instead of the number of votes in Congress being based on population, the Plan advocated for each state to have one vote. On June 15, 1787, delegate from New Jersey William Paterson proposed it to the Constitutional Convention.

A unicameral (one-house) legislature with equal representation from all states and an administration chosen by the national legislature were proposed by William Paterson's New Jersey Plan.

This proposal added authority to generate money, control trade, and manage foreign affairs while preserving the structure of government established by the Articles of Confederation.
